Magic Tree House Preschool is a unique and imaginative educational program designed specifically for preschool-aged children. It offers a magical and interactive learning experience that combines both curriculum-based activities and creative play. The program takes place in a specially designed magic tree house, where children are transported to different time periods and places through the power of books. Each week, the children explore a new theme or topic, such as dinosaurs, astronauts, or medieval times. During their time in the magic tree house, children engage in a variety of hands-on activities and games related to the theme of the week. They might dress up in costumes, create artwork, build models, or play games that help reinforce the concepts they are learning.

In addition to the hands-on activities, the Magic Tree House Preschool program also incorporates early literacy skills and pre-math concepts. Children are introduced to letter sounds, numbers, shapes, and colors through fun and engaging activities that are developmentally appropriate for their age group.

One of the unique aspects of the Magic Tree House Preschool program is its focus on social and emotional development. Children learn to work together, take turns, and communicate effectively with their classmates. They also have opportunities for imaginative play and self-expression, which helps foster their creativity and problem-solving skills. The program is led by trained teachers who are passionate about early childhood education. They create a warm and nurturing environment where children feel supported and encouraged to explore and learn. The teachers provide guidance and facilitate learning experiences that are tailored to each child's individual needs and interests.
